Skip to content
Menu
  • Home
  • Lifehacks
  • Popular guidelines
  • Advice
  • Interesting
  • Questions
  • Blog
  • Contacts
Menu

Is Programming Principles and Practice using C++ good for beginners?

Posted on August 28, 2022 by Author

Is Programming Principles and Practice using C++ good for beginners?

Absolutely fantastic book! I purchased this as a beginner programmer and I have nothing but good words for this book. It is a great learning source and a must have if you want to better yourself as a programmer and learn the basics of C++ at the same time.

How long does it take to finish C++ Primer?

With this approach, I really understand almost everything in depth, but it takes very long, like 40 pages for 30 hours(together with research, coding and etc). With this approach it would take me about a year to finish the book.

Is Programming Principles and Practice using C++ a good book?

Best book for beginners. It is one of the best programming books for beginners I have ever read. Anyone who wants to learn C++ should buy this book. Concepts and programs are explained wonderful.

Does Bjarne Stroustrup still work on C++?

Stroustrup was a founding member of the C++ standards committee (from 1989, it was an ANSI committee and from 1991 an ISO committee) and has remained an active member ever since. For 24 years he chaired the subgroup chartered to handle proposals for language extensions (Evolution Working Group).

READ:   How does a covert narcissist react to being dumped?

What are some key principles in programming that you follow?

10 Basic Programming Principles Every Programmer Must Know

  • Keep It Simple, Stupid (KISS)
  • Write DRY Code.
  • Open/Closed.
  • Composition Over Inheritance.
  • Single Responsibility.
  • Separation of Concerns.
  • You Aren’t Going to Need It (YAGNI)
  • Document Your Code.

How many pages does C++ Primer have?

Product Details

ISBN-13: 9780321714114
Edition description: New Edition
Pages: 976
Sales rank: 427,623
Product dimensions: 9.20(w) x 7.00(h) x 2.10(d)

Who invented C++ language?

Bjarne Stroustrup
C++/Designed by
C++, high-level computer programming language. Developed by Bjarne Stroustrup of Bell Laboratories in the early 1980s, it is based on the traditional C language but with added object-oriented programming and other capabilities.

Who is father of C language?

Dennis Ritchie
C/Designed by

Who developed C++ with pronunciation?

Bjarne Stroustrup is a Danish-born computer scientist and the College of Engineering Chair Professor of Computer Science at Texas A&M University. He is most notable for developing the C++ programming language. But many English speakers fumble at pronouncing his name.

READ:   Why do rich people keep their money in Switzerland?

How do I know if my code is good?

Code is good if it meets 3 criteria.

  1. Is it readable. The key to code is that people can understand what it is supposed to doing.
  2. It is readable. You cannot test code if you you don’t know what it is supposed to be doing.
  3. It is readable. The amount of time spent writing the code is much less than the amount of.

How to download programming principles and practice using C++ by Bjarne Stroustrup?

To download the pdf version of Programming Principles and Practice Using C++ go to the download link; it will take you to ThePirateBay. The file of Programming Principles and Practice Using C++ Bjarne Stroustrup pdf Download is around 150 MB. Bjarne Stroustrup, the writer of this book is the creator and developer of the C++ programming language.

How big is the file of programming principles and practice using C++?

READ:   What is Astor Piazzolla most famous song?

The file of Programming Principles and Practice Using C++ Bjarne Stroustrup pdf Download is around 150 MB. Bjarne Stroustrup, the writer of this book is the creator and developer of the C++ programming language. Programming Principles and Practice Using C++ published in 2008 is the first edition of the book.

Is there a second edition of Stroustrup’s book?

Modified March 24, 2021. This is the support site for Stroustrup: “Programming: Principles and Practice using C++ (Second Edition)” Addison-Wesley 2014, ISBN 978-0-321-99278-9. This book is aimed at beginners taking a programming course and people learning C++ as self study.

What is preparation for programming in the real world?

Preparation for Programming in the Real World The book assumes that you aim eventually to write non-trivial programs, whether for work in software development or in some other technical field. Focus on Fundamental Concepts and Techniques The book explains fundamental concepts and techniques in greater depth than traditional introductions.

Popular

  • What money is available for senior citizens?
  • Does olive oil go rancid at room temp?
  • Why does my plastic wrap smell?
  • Why did England keep the 6 counties?
  • What rank is Darth Sidious?
  • What percentage of recruits fail boot camp?
  • Which routine is best for gaining muscle?
  • Is Taco Bell healthier than other fast food?
  • Is Bosnia a developing or developed country?
  • When did China lose Xinjiang?

Pages

  • Contacts
  • Disclaimer
  • Privacy Policy
  • Terms and Conditions
© 2025 | Powered by Minimalist Blog WordPress Theme
We use cookies on our website to give you the most relevant experience by remembering your preferences and repeat visits. By clicking “Accept All”, you consent to the use of ALL the cookies. However, you may visit "Cookie Settings" to provide a controlled consent.
Cookie SettingsAccept All
Manage consent

Privacy Overview

This website uses cookies to improve your experience while you navigate through the website. Out of these,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may affect your browsing experience.
Necessary
Always Enabled
Necessary cookies are absolutely essential for the website to function properly. These cookies ensure basic functionalities and security features of the website, anonymously.
CookieDurationDescription
cookielawinfo-checkbox-analytics11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Analytics".
cookielawinfo-checkbox-functional11 monthsThe cookie is set by GDPR cookie consent to record the user consent for the cookies in the category "Functional".
cookielawinfo-checkbox-necessary11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ookies is used to store the user consent for the cookies in the category "Necessary".
cookielawinfo-checkbox-others11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Other.
cookielawinfo-checkbox-performance11 monthsThis cookie is set by GDPR Cookie Consent plugin. The cookie is used to store the user consent for the cookies in the category "Performance".
viewed_cookie_policy11 monthsThe cookie is set by the GDPR Cookie Consent plugin and is used to store whether or not user has consented to the use of cookies. It does not store any personal data.
Functional
Functional cookies help to perform certain functionalities like sharing the content of the website on social media platforms, collect feedbacks, and other third-party features.
Performance
Performance cookies are used to understand and analyze the key performance indexes of the website which helps in delivering a better user experience for the visitors.
Analytics
Analytical cookies are used to understand how visitors interact with the website. These cookies help provide information on metrics the number of visitors, bounce rate, traffic source, etc.
Advertisement
Advertisement cookies are used to provide visitors with relevant ads and marketing campaigns. These cookies track visitors across websites and collect information to provide customized ads.
Others
Other uncategorized cookies are those that are being analyzed and have not been classified into a category as yet.
SAVE & ACCEPT